西方教育孩子时遵循的最基本礼貌:
1. Use the accepted phrases: please, thank you, may I, excuse me, I’m sorry.
2.Write thank-you notes.
3. Look people in the eyes.
4. Clean up after yourself.
5. Respect adults.
6.Don’t interrupt.
7. Treat people the way you would like to be treated.
8. Use good table manners.
9. Give a firm handshake.
11. Have compassion.
12. Be thoughtful about opening doors, helping,
and offering your seat.
13. Listen carefully when people are talking to you,
4. Show special consideration to guests.
15. Say yes, rather than yeah.
16. Don’t say hurtful things.
17. Think before you speak.
18. Respect the property of others.
19. Respect the feelings of others.
20. Use good telephone manners.

Good Manners
For example: When you cough or sneeze , cover your mouth with your hand.
When you fart , say "excuse me" or "pardon me".
When other people give you a hand, say thank you.
When you are wrong, apologize immediately.
Other instances are hold the lift for others to get out first; give up seats to pregnant women and elderlys on bus or train; speak in proper and friendly manner,no use of vulgarties .本回答被网友采纳
